FHA loans usually feature comparable or lower interest rates than conventional mortgages, but borrowers will find the long-term costs on FHA loans to be greater due to the presence of private mortgage insurance (PMI).

Mortgage insurance is a policy that protects lenders against losses that result from defaults on home mortgages. fha requires both upfront and annual mortgage insurance for all borrowers, regardless of the amount of down payment. 2019 MIP Rates for FHA Loans Over 15 Years. FHA mortgage insurance can’t be canceled if you make a down payment of less than 10%; you get rid of fha mortgage insurance payments by refinancing the mortgage into a non-FHA loan.

If you live in a rural area you can get a USDA loan which has cheaper mortgage insurance rates than FHA loans do. On a $250,000 loan, mortgage insurance on a USDA loan is $100 less a month than fha loans. mortgage insurance will be required on most mortgages except for VA loans, and conforming loans with an LTV of 80% or less.
